Output 22089e44fce97f4ba3aac876084e35e6d7f705bb9c242b3cf7a4ef10f8f42b90:6

value
63276561
script pubkey
OP_0 OP_PUSHBYTES_20 66b525831a98532f3b6d0dcf9904b0f4e3a0ca23
address
ltc1qv66jtqc6npfj7wmdph8ejp9s7n36pj3r707h4c
transaction
22089e44fce97f4ba3aac876084e35e6d7f705bb9c242b3cf7a4ef10f8f42b90
spent
true